Do you need to use APIs that contain profanity at work but are unsure how to do it? Continue reading to learn about every new feature.
What is a profanity filter API?
A service that uses the POST request method to return data in the XML or JSON formats is known as an application programming interface (API). Profanity is filtered out of these APIs. After signing up for an API vendor’s service, developers access the API using an API access key.
How does a swear word filtering API work?
An API uses POST requests to find phrases that need to be removed. The results of the API are contained in the response body in either XML or JavaScript Object Notation (JSON).
Who is a profanity API intended for?
There is a profanity API available to programmers who want to include the ability to remove profanity from text in their applications.
Businesses that track internet activity will benefit from an API for checking profanity. Social networking sites, chat rooms, and online communities are just a few of the applications that could benefit from a profanity API. Website administrators will find filters that exclude offensive terms helpful when creating content for children.
Why is having a profanity checking API essential?
Google and other search engines have the right to suspend accounts that post offensive content on their websites. When websites violate search engine criteria, it has a negative influence on Search Engine Results Pages (SERPs).
Websites that censor profanity appear more professional, trustworthy, and reputable. Companies that use applications with profanity detection APIs may experience an increase in client traffic as a result.
What can be expected from offensive APIs?
Developers that use APIs rather than coding the entire code from scratch will save time when integrating profanity filtering into applications.
Businesses will be able to discover and remove inappropriate language automatically with APIs that check for profanity.
Are There Examples Of Profanity Check APIs?
Several profanity check APIs are available on the RapidAPI Marketplace. Popular API PurgoMalum by Community filters and eliminates vulgar language and other offensive information. By extending the list of offensive terms in the filter, developers may make it more unique. The plan in PurgoMalum is unrestricted.
A filter prevents individuals from becoming bogged down in the pitfalls of a toxic chat and keeps them happy and involved in the live experience. It is essential to creating a secure and welcoming environment because this promotes user retention.
You can use these API alternatives to censor undesirable words from the provided text in addition to detecting and extracting them from the text. The following APIs are the most recommended where you can filter all the bad words in a fast and efficient way.
Bad Words Filter API
The channel uses conventional language processing to split the contribution to intelligent phrases while ignoring accentuation, case, ordering, and other linguistic rules( (NLP). In addition to revealing words with repetitive letters, excessive whitespace, and unique characters, word modifications can also help identify terms that are wordy. In addition to finding and deleting undesired phrases from the text, the Bad Word Filter API allows you to amend problematic terms directly into the text.
The API will be given a text input string or URL, and it will then return a list of the majority of unfriendly terms it has found. In addition, you can substitute another person for these horrifying words. You could make your choice by using a reference symbol or another method.
How To Use It
You can subscribe by going to the Zyla API Hub marketplace and utilizing the search API engine to choose the Bad Words Filters API. You can choose to choose the Pro plan, the Pro Plus plan, or the basic plan, depending on your needs. You can select the best tool and eliminate all offensive language. Of course, you can examine each accessible API. Make use of this wonderful resource!
PurgoMalum
PurgoMalum is a simple, RESTful internet service for removing obscenity, bad language, and other content. PurgoMalum’s user interface allows for a variety of customization parameters and may output results in plain text, XML, and JSON.
PurgoMalum is designed to remove words from input text based on an internal profanity list (you can, at your discretion, add your own keywords to the profanity list via a request parameter) (see Request Parameters below). As an illustration, “@” will be recognized as a “a,” “$” as a “s,” and so on. Its purpose is to identify character substitutions that are regularly used in place of traditional alphabetic characters.
In addition, PurgoMalum employs a list of “safe words,” which are polite expressions that use terms from the profanity list (such as “class”). The filter does not include these safe words.
Ai Powered Content Moderator
In more than 100 different languages, the technology can detect profanity. When utilizing the API, text can only be 1024 characters long. If the content that it receives exceeds the allowed size, Ai Powered Content Moderator will provide an error code advising the user of the issue.
Text is scanned by the APS Information Moderator API, a cognitive service, for potentially offensive, hazardous, or disagreeable content. When this content is found, the service tags it with the appropriate labels (flags). After that, your app can handle flagged content to follow rules or maintain the desired user experience.
Those who use WordPress Go to https://de.wordpress.org/plugins/aps-content-moderator/ to access the plugin’s official webpage.